Meet Bowie — Your Dapper, Big-Hearted Best Friend

Bowie is a four-year-old Retriever mix who’s landed in that perfect sweet spot—past the puppy chaos, but still full of life, love, and adventure. With his happy-go-lucky personality, Bowie brings an easygoing joy to every moment.

This handsome guy is known for his striking black-and-white coat that looks just like a tuxedo—sometimes even giving off adorable penguin vibes! Volunteers love how well he walks on leash, making him a great companion for strolls around the neighborhood or weekend outings.

Bowie is a true people dog. He loves being close, soaking up attention, and simply spending time with his humans. Whether you’re relaxing at home or heading out for a walk, Bowie is happiest right by your side.

He’s ready for a home where he can feel safe, loved, and truly part of the family. If you’re looking for a loyal, affectionate companion with a gentle spirit and a whole lot of heart, Bowie might be the perfect match.

Come meet Bowie—your future best friend is waiting.

Bowie's Big Day Out - A Volunteer Prospective
We took Bowie for a doggy day out and he was anxious at first, but after walking through Bear Creek for a while his confidence started showing. Humane Society of North Texas's Adoption Policy
Please be aware that all potential adopters will need to meet the following requirements: Must be 18 years of age Have current identification showing your current address (if the address on your license is outdated, please bring a utility bill with your current address) Please note: HSNT strives to spay or neuter all pets before they enter our adoption program. However, in the event you select a pet that has not been altered, you will need to leave the pet at the shelter for a few days until they can be fixed. Adoption Services & Fees The adoption fees at the Humane Society of North Texas range from $15 to $325 for pets and up to $2,500 for equine. Adoption fees are determined based on a variety of factors such as age, size, length of stay, and public demand. We do our best to ensure our adoption fees are reasonable and affordable to the general public. That is why we set fees well below the actual cost of your pets' care during their stay. The adoption fees help HSNT to cover a portion of the cost of your pet's medical care, food, and housing during their stay with us. Each pet adopted from HSNT is: Spayed or neutered Microchipped Up to date on vaccinations Dewormed Heartworm tested (dogs over 6 months old) Every pet adoption also comes with: A free vet exam A cardboard carrier or slip-lead leash 30 days of free pet insurance A free week of virtual training through Good Pup
